Biography
David Piearcy is a pastor and teacher with more than four decades of preaching experience. Having sensed a call to ministry at an early age, he began preaching as a young boy under the guidance of his father, who was also a pastor. Since then, he has devoted his life to teaching Scripture with clarity, conviction, and care.
His writing began as a way to serve the local church he now pastors in Abilene, Texas. The first of his books was created as a resource for new members — simple, accessible, and grounded in biblical truth. Each project that followed grew from the same burden: to help believers, especially new Christians, understand the foundations of their faith.
His books seek to answer common questions about church life, prayer, and core Christian doctrine in a way that is both approachable and deeply rooted in Scripture.
"David believes that many sincere believers long for a stronger grasp of what they believe and why it matters. His aim is not merely to inform, but to strengthen confidence in the Word of God and encourage steady, faithful growth."
He and his wife, Amy, enjoy life surrounded by their five children and eight grandchildren.

Church
The Best Thing Going
Answers to your questions on why we do what we do
Created as a resource for new church members, this accessible guide answers common questions about church life, practices, and purpose — grounded in biblical truth and written with warmth and clarity.

Prayer
Running on Our Knees
Why the most active Christians are the most dependent
A forthcoming exploration of the paradox at the heart of Christian living — that the most fruitful, active believers are also the most deeply dependent on God. Prayer is not the pause before work; it is the work.

Luke
The Man Who Stayed
A Portrait of the Beloved Physician
David's next project turns to one of Scripture's most faithful companions — Luke, the beloved physician who traveled with Paul and gave us two of the New Testament's most treasured books. This portrait explores the life, character, and enduring witness of the man who stayed.
